随着信息技术的快速发展,大数据分析平台与人工智能(AI)技术已成为推动现代科技发展的两大支柱。大数据分析平台为海量数据的存储、管理与分析提供了技术支持,而人工智能则利用这些数据进行学习与决策,二者相辅相成,共同服务于智能化业务场景。
本研究以一个典型的机器学习任务为例,展示了如何结合大数据分析平台与人工智能应用进行实践。假设我们正在构建一个用于预测用户行为的推荐系统,首先需要从大规模数据集中提取特征并清洗数据。以下为使用Python语言实现数据预处理的示例代码:
import pandas as pd
from sklearn.model_selection import train_test_split
# 加载数据集
data = pd.read_csv('user_data.csv')
# 数据清洗
data.dropna(inplace=True)
data['timestamp'] = pd.to_datetime(data['timestamp'])
# 特征工程
data['hour_of_day'] = data['timestamp'].dt.hour
data['day_of_week'] = data['timestamp'].dt.dayofweek
# 划分训练集与测试集
X = data[['hour_of_day', 'day_of_week']]
y = data['target']
X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.2, random_state=42)
]]>
接下来,我们将上述特征数据输入到一个简单的分类模型中进行训练。这里选用逻辑回归作为示例算法,其代码如下:
from sklearn.linear_model import LogisticRegression
# 构建模型
model = LogisticRegression()
model.fit(X_train, y_train)
# 模型评估
accuracy = model.score(X_test, y_test)
print(f"Model Accuracy: {accuracy:.2f}")
]]>
以上代码展示了如何在大数据分析平台上完成数据预处理、特征工程以及模型训练的基本流程。实际应用中,可以进一步优化模型性能,例如引入深度学习框架或集成更多特征维度。
综上所述,大数据分析平台与人工智能应用的结合能够有效解决复杂业务问题。未来的研究方向应聚焦于提升数据处理效率、增强模型泛化能力以及探索跨领域的创新应用场景。